      Rosie the Riveter Office Costume

      This outfit nails the iconic Rosie the Riveter look while still being polished enough for the office. She’s wearing a classic denim button-up with the sleeves rolled up, paired with sleek black high-waisted trousers that give the look a modern and professional twist. The bold red bandana tied around her hair is the perfect finishing touch, keeping the costume instantly recognizable yet subtle enough for a work setting.

      I love how this costume feels both empowering and stylish. It has that strong, can-do vibe but still looks chic and office-appropriate. If I walked into work dressed like this, I’d feel confident, comfortable, and ready to show off my Halloween spirit without going over the top.

      Elegant Witch Office Costume

      This outfit puts a sleek, professional spin on the timeless witch look. She’s wearing a fitted black satin blouse tucked into a tailored pencil skirt, paired with classic black heels that keep the vibe sharp and sophisticated. The standout accessory is the tall pointed witch hat, which instantly makes the look festive without being over the top. A structured black handbag finishes it off, making it clear she’s ready to go from a meeting to a Halloween happy hour without missing a beat.

      I think this costume is such a clever mix of spooky and stylish. It’s dramatic enough to feel fun for Halloween, yet it still fits perfectly into an office setting. I’d love showing up in something like this because it gives off major power vibes while keeping the playful spirit of the holiday alive.

      Retro Secretary Office Costume

      This outfit captures a vintage-inspired secretary look that feels straight out of the 1950s. She’s wearing a silky blush blouse with a bow tie neckline tucked into a fitted pencil skirt, paired with classic cat-eye glasses. Her hair is styled in soft curls, and the bold red lipstick pulls the whole retro vibe together. The muted tones keep it elegant while the details make it feel like a true throwback costume.

      I love this look because it’s such a charming nod to vintage office style. It has personality without being flashy, and the bow blouse adds that perfect feminine touch. If I wore this, I’d feel like I stepped into a glamorous old movie scene while still being completely work-appropriate.

      Retro 80s Power Suit Office Costume

      This outfit channels all the boldness of the 80s with a striking hot pink power suit. The sharp shoulder pads make a statement, while the mustard plaid blouse underneath adds even more retro flair. Oversized orange hoop earrings and tinted glasses complete the throwback look, making it impossible to miss the vintage inspiration. The bright color palette and confident styling make this costume both playful and professional.

      I think this look is such a fun way to celebrate Halloween at work because it’s nostalgic and stylish at the same time. The suit is powerful on its own, and the accessories really bring the 80s spirit to life. If I wore this, I’d feel confident, bold, and ready to own the office Halloween contest with pure retro flair.
